    The title kind of says it all. I'm looking for accommodation in a good area that would be convenient for Rathfarnham and Dun Laoghaire. I work in Rathfarnham and girlfriend is in college in Dun Laoghaire.

    Consider living at one end or the other. That way only one person has to commute. The Dublin Bus route 75 connects the two areas.

    Also consider shopping/services/visiting/nights out.

    Stillorgan might also be a good option, It really depends if you have a car for either of the commutes, but Stillorgan is on the 75 routes, Luas and 46a depending what area of stillorgan you look in and what you consider too long a walk (Luas/bus stops)
